The Hat Maker sets off on his weekly visit to market, armed with an overflowing cart of hats to sell – but when he stops for a nap in the woods a group of chimps take the opportunity to steal his hats. Will the Hat Maker learn a valuable lesson, or will the chimps always be one step ahead? This story, set in Tanzania, was written by Adam Guillain. Blue/Band 4 books offer longer, repeated patterns with sequential events and integrated literary and natural language.Text type: A humorous story.Children can trace the Hat Maker’s route from his shop, through the woods and to the market on pages 14–15, providing plenty of discussion opportunities.Curriculum links: Knowledge and Understanding of the world.This book has been quizzed for Accelerated Reader.

The Pirate Pie Ship is an exciting tale of tasty adventure on the high seas! Times are changing and the pirates can no longer depend on stealing treasure to make money so they decide to go into the pie-making business. But they soon find out a rival ship has a similar idea...

Omar goes with his family to a research station in Antarctica. Omar’s favourite sport is football. He hopes the new friends he meets there will like football too. But when he arrives, Peter is the only other child there, and football is hard to play in the snow! Will Omar find new interests with Peter in his snowy surroundings? Or is he bound for a boring and lonely trip?
